1、第一步就是如果不是直接放war到Tomcat的话就需要好好的配置一个项目。而且必须是war格式的。也就是必须有一个web工程,这样Intellij IDEA就可以直接的部署到Intellij IDEA配置的内置Tomcat里面。可以本机debug和断点调试
2、第二步,如上图所示,快捷键组合【Ctrl+Shift+Alt+S】或者在Intellij IDEA左上角,选择【File】-->【Project structure】也可以进入war配置页面,点击下图标注的位置也会进入上一步的截图。
3、第三步,通过前面的【Artificial】配置的war文件,在这里需要选择部署的Tomcat的运行环境JDK、编译JDK和临时编译断点刷新的文件夹。如图所示,JDK版本一律需要在1.6版本以上,不然有些类编译不了主要是类库不能识别。
4、打开Tomcat页面。然后选择这个war包进行放入,然后访问地址前添加web工程名称,这样直接访问更为直接。
5、部署完成之后,这一步就需要手动的启动Tomcat服务器。启动方式有三种,一种是产品喋碾翡疼模式,Tomcat后面的第一个标志,这样启动之后等于发布成熟产品,不能断定,第二个是debug模式,途中标志的地方,产品开发过程中的断点模式,第三个标志是编译模式,也就是生产class也可以点,但是不如第二个反应快速。
6、第六步是debug模式部署成功之后,日志刷出成功,而且弹出浏览器,访问地址进入主页,显示一切正常。如下面截图所示。
7、第七步,如果在实际开发过程中,我们修改了项目中里面的类,或者JSP页面,就需要手动的重新部爆息振贵署刷新下,如果热部署就需要安装前面步骤选择第三个,如果内存和CPU都不好使就瀚柏围歪安装下面步骤进行手动部署刷新新修改的类,热部署方便但是太占内存会使得电脑无比的卡顿。在Intellij IDEA的工具栏中找到【build】这一个按钮,下拉框选中【Build Artificial】然后弹出目前所有的war配置
8、如截图红色方框标注的地方,选择Project的【web】,这是自己配置的war文件名称。然后右边选择【Rebuild】,点击之后,日志会刷出重新部署日志,然后重新刷新下浏览器页面,刚刚修改的java类就会即时的编译部署生效。这样的部署断点相比较Tomcat还是有优势的!